**Provenance: Tabulon spreadsheet export fix**

Heads up for release notes: the memory spike during large exports came from buffering every row before streaming. Build 4.x branches now stream in chunks, so exports over 200k rows stay flat. Only artifacts from the Moorhaven pipeline carry the fix — anything else is suspect. The verified build token is below.

trace token, kafof-faduf: htk31_a0eda7d793937e7e3fc07d12955054d

**Ticket #—: Routewisp deep-link config vault locked**

The Routewisp vault holding the deep-link routing tables locked itself after three failed token refreshes, so mobile link edits are currently blocked. Support can unlock it without engineering escalation. Open the vault recovery prompt from the routing admin page and confirm the environment is staging. Then enter the recovery passphrase below.

vault phrase of kajef-tafog = wenox-briix

Ketterling gateway: clients stuck in reconnect loops after idle >90s. Cause: stale auth ticket rejected on ws resume. Fix rolled in gateway v2.8; resume now requires a fresh handshake secret. Restart floe-ws workers after patching. The workers read the handshake secret from /etc/floe/ws.env at boot, so append the secret assignment immediately after this line.

env line for tadup-taweg: RELAY_SECRET3=28d